In 1976, the Muppet Show debuted on network television, and kicked off an entertainment phenomenon. From television to movies to books to magazines to comic books, the Muppets have been a part of our lives for 40 years, and Diamond Select Toys is honored to play a part in capturing the lovable Muppets characters in three dimensions. Now, fans can expand their Muppet collections even more with the newest assortment of Muppets Minimates, on sale starting this week at comic shops, specialty stores and Toys”R”Us!

Series 2 of Muppets Minimates spotlights even more characters from across the Muppets’ long timeline. Available at comic shops and specialty stores, this exclusive assortment includes (pictured above):
  • Trenchcoat Kermit with Rowlf
  • Dr. Teeth with Animal
  • Statler & Waldorf
  • Crazy Harry with Mahna Mahna

Meanwhile, at Toys”R”Us stores, a different assortment is rolling out, with its own exclusive Pigs in Space characters (pictured below):
  • Tuxedo Kermit with Animal
  • Dr. Teeth with Rowlf
  • Capt. Link Hogthrob with Swine Trek Crew Member
  • First Mate Piggy with Dr. Julius Strangepork

Each Minimates mini-figure features up to 14 points of articulation, as well as fully interchangeable parts, and is available in a blister-carded two-pack.
